Care at a glance

LightPlenty of light; some direct sun is tolerated.
WaterWater roughly every 7 days, let the top 2-3 cm of soil dry out between waterings. Tolerates the occasional missed watering.
HumidityModerate to high humidity (40-65%).
TemperatureTemperate: 12-24 °C (54-75 °F).
SoilWell-draining mix, slightly acidic to neutral pH (4.8-6.8).
Growthslow growth. Mature height ~0.6 m (2.0 ft).
Origin

Native to: Alabama, Arizona, Arkansas, Colorado, Connecticut, Delaware.
